Abacus Suite at Spofford Lodge

This historical building was originally built and operated as a school in the early 1900's. The Freemasons took ownership of it in the 60's and in late 2022, we purchased it to give it a new lease on life. Lovingly restored from the ground up, we have taken what we believe are the original school rooms on the second floor and transformed them into luxury suites, catering to guests that want to enjoy where they rest and sleep as much as they are enjoying exploring the mid-coast of Maine. The property is a lovingly restored large brick building with a grand shared entrance. Guests will need to climb a large flight of stairs with their luggage to the suites as they are all on the second floor. On the second floor there are 3 generous suites, all available to rent as vacation rentals. They are all uniquely decorated and completely renovated. As well as the entrance hall, there are 2 communal large hallway spaces where you may see other guests and a laundry room with a washer, dryer and ironing facilities that all guests are welcome to use. The property is sadly not suited to children or individuals with mobility issues. We do retire early so any messages received after 9pm will be responded to the next day. Bucksport, Maine is a very peaceful town right on the Penobscot river. Our property is one block away from the waterfront with its walkway, perfect for ambling along and enjoying unparalleled views of The Penosbcot Narrows Bridge and Fort Knox. Lobster boat tours can take you out on the water, you can stand in line for the local famous ice cream take out window, grab a glass of wine in a secret little courtyard bar, buy coffee and books at the local bookstore or take in a movie, all just steps away from the property. Bucksport is also an incredible central location for exploring Mid-coast Maine with Belfast, Bangor and Ellsworth all around 25 minutes drive, and with Bar Harbor and Acadia National Park just 35 minutes away. An easy commute to a bustling area with respite at the end of your day of exploring the rugged coast and picture perfect towns. There are stairs to the entrance and stairs once inside to your suite.
